To say that.com that is farmersOnly Cleveland-based is just a little misleading, because just Jerry asian wife Miller is situated in Northeast Ohio. He utilized to have workplace on Chagrin Boulevard, from where he went another marketing ensemble, however these times he oversees his scattered FarmersOnly employees digitally.
“there isn’t any giant FarmersOnly building,” Miller confirmed over coffee per week following the parade. “all of us are throughout the country, people managing the servers and technology and things like that.”
Along side its active account, the business is continuing to grow. It absolutely wasn’t until a couple of years following the site launched that it began getting severe traction in the press. But after the media respected that a distinct segment dating internet site geared toward country folk made good copy, it became an instantaneous darling both locally and nationwide. The Plain Dealer and Newsweek published feature stories on consecutive times, Miller stated. A Yahoo news journalist as maned and tanned as Fabio travelled from L.A. to interview him. Miller showed up on CNN, Good America, the Today Show morning.

“It had been probably the most thing that is insane. It absolutely was just like the O.J. Simpson test,” Miller stated. “we had system television vehicles lined up beyond your business building. Then your printing magazines. I am maybe perhaps not exaggerating whenever We state it had been virtually any mag that you might possibly name: individuals, nationwide Enquirer, every thing. Cash publications, Playboy! And then — i am most pleased with this — the Old Farmer’s Almanac. It had been crazy. I quickly began calls that are getting international . .”
The protection presaged a growth that is overwhelming site site site visitors and users.
Miller stated that the Yahoo news tale — that has been posted before Bing occupied its position that is current as engine monolith and overlord — literally broke their servers.
“They called me personally the ‘Country Cupid,'” Miller said, recalling the tale. “we think it absolutely was 1 p.m. when it went live. From the my staff stated, ‘Hey the tale’s up!’ and also by the time I stepped down the hallway, they stated, ‘The site’s down!’ we’d something such as 250,000 site site visitors in 30 moments.”
The tale Miller told Yahoo about how precisely he started the website may be the story that is same has told a great many other printing and television reporters. It is the one that is same told Scene. Plus it goes similar to this:
Miller ended up being doing agricultural advertising nationwide in the first aughts. By his own estimate, their livestock-farming customers numbered 5,000.
one of these had been a divorced woman whom started as much as Miller, 1 day, regarding how conference somebody new would definitely be considered a massive hassle. She lived in the exact middle of nowhere, and was busy on her behalf farm all day, every day. Exactly just How ended up being she expected to find love? While Miller attempted to soothe her — “She had been this kind of good individual!” — the woman insisted. She lived in a town that is small. She knew every person from church. And she simply wasn’t suitable for them. She stated she ended up being likely to decide to try internet dating.
